I like the Milt Sparks Summer Special II (inside the waistband) for my Pro Carry. It's very comfortable, conceals well and the draw is fast.

I carry mine in a minuteman open top OWB, its small but does work well. I also have a Kramer #2 IWB and its comfortable to wear all day .

I also carry a Kimber ProII
IWB is Comp-Tac infidel & I like it But carry this way very seldom.
OWB Is a Tucker HF1 & really like it.
Shoulder carry is Alessi Bodyguard. Here & OWB are about 98% of the time I carry it.
